Discover the top WordPress plugin vulnerabilities in 2026, how attackers exploit them, and how security plugins protect your website from real-world threats.
WordPress plugin vulnerabilities are one of the biggest threats to website security in 2026. This guide covers the most dangerous vulnerability types, why they are increasing, and how the right security plugins can protect your site before it is too late.
Introduction
WordPress powers over 40% of all websites on the internet. That reach makes it the most targeted content management system for cybercriminals worldwide. In 2026, WordPress plugin vulnerabilities have become one of the most significant and growing threats to website owners, businesses, and developers across the UK and globally.
According to cybersecurity research, the vast majority of WordPress breaches are not caused by the WordPress core itself, but by the plugins that extend its functionality. With over 60,000 plugins available in the official repository alone, and countless others distributed through third-party marketplaces, the attack surface is enormous.
Cyberattacks targeting websites have increased sharply in recent years. Automated scanning tools, AI-assisted exploitation, and the sheer number of poorly maintained plugins have created a perfect storm for malicious actors. The good news is that modern WordPress security plugins are more capable than ever, offering real-time protection against many of the most dangerous vulnerabilities.
This guide breaks down the top WordPress plugin vulnerabilities in 2026, explains how attackers exploit them, and shows you exactly how security plugins help prevent them.
What Are WordPress Plugin Vulnerabilities?
A plugin vulnerability is a weakness or flaw in a plugin’s code that can be exploited by an attacker to gain unauthorised access, steal data, or disrupt your website. These vulnerabilities exist because writing secure code is genuinely difficult, and not all plugin developers follow best security practices.
Plugin vulnerabilities typically occur for three main reasons:
- Poor coding practices: Developers failing to validate user input, sanitise data, or properly handle authentication logic.
- Outdated or abandoned plugins: Plugins that are no longer maintained by their developers but remain installed on thousands of websites.
- Third-party integrations: Plugins that connect to external APIs or services can inherit vulnerabilities from those services.
The danger is that even a single vulnerable plugin installed on your WordPress site can give an attacker everything they need to compromise your entire server.
Top WordPress Plugin Vulnerabilities in 2026
1. SQL Injection (SQLi)
What it is: SQL Injection occurs when an attacker inserts malicious SQL code into a field that interacts with your database, tricking the server into executing unintended commands.
How attackers exploit it: Poorly sanitised form inputs, search fields, or URL parameters allow attackers to pass raw SQL queries. Once inside, they can extract usernames and passwords, delete records, or take full control of the database.
Real-world scenario: A popular contact form plugin with an unpatched SQLi vulnerability allowed attackers to dump WordPress user tables, exposing admin credentials for thousands of websites before a patch was issued.
Impact: Data theft, full database compromise, credential exposure, and regulatory penalties under the UK GDPR.
2. Cross-Site Scripting (XSS)
What it is: XSS vulnerabilities allow attackers to inject malicious JavaScript into web pages viewed by other users. There are two main types: stored XSS (script saved to the database) and reflected XSS (script delivered via a URL).
How attackers exploit it: An attacker submits a malicious script through a comment field, review form, or plugin widget. When a visitor or admin views that page, the script executes in their browser, potentially stealing session cookies or redirecting users to phishing sites.
Real-world scenario: A widely used page builder plugin was found to have a stored XSS flaw in its shortcode handler, enabling attackers to inject scripts that redirected site visitors to malware-laden external URLs.
Impact: User session hijacking, admin account takeover, reputation damage, and visitor malware infections.
3. Cross-Site Request Forgery (CSRF)
What it is: CSRF tricks an authenticated user into unknowingly performing actions on a website, such as changing settings or deleting content, without their knowledge.
How attackers exploit it: The attacker crafts a malicious link or hidden form. When a logged-in WordPress admin clicks the link, their browser sends an authenticated request to your site, executing the attacker’s intended action using the admin’s credentials.
Real-world scenario: A backup plugin lacked CSRF protection on its settings endpoint, allowing attackers to silently disable backups by convincing an admin to visit a crafted URL.
Impact: Unauthorised settings changes, deleted data, broken functionality, and potential full-site compromise.
4. Remote Code Execution (RCE)
What it is: RCE vulnerabilities are among the most severe. They allow an attacker to execute arbitrary code on your server remotely, without needing physical access.
How attackers exploit it: Flaws in file handling, templating systems, or deserialisation processes allow attackers to upload or inject code that the server then runs. This can lead to the installation of backdoors, cryptominers, or ransomware.
Real-world scenario: A plugin that allowed PHP file editing through the admin dashboard had an RCE vulnerability that gave authenticated attackers the ability to run system commands on the hosting server.
Impact: Full server compromise, data destruction, hosting account suspension, and significant financial loss.
5. Authentication Bypass
What it is: This vulnerability allows an attacker to gain access to restricted areas of your site without valid credentials, bypassing the login process entirely.
How attackers exploit it: Flawed session management, broken access controls, or missing capability checks in plugin code allow attackers to access admin panels, user accounts, or restricted API endpoints without a password.
Real-world scenario: A membership plugin had a broken authentication check that allowed unauthenticated users to reset any account’s password by manipulating a hidden form field value.
Impact: Unauthorised admin access, account takeover, data exposure, and complete loss of site control.
6. File Upload Vulnerabilities
What it is: These flaws occur when a plugin allows users to upload files without properly validating the file type, size, or content, enabling attackers to upload executable scripts.
How attackers exploit it: An attacker uploads a PHP file disguised as an image. If the server executes it, they have a web shell, a tool for running commands directly on your server.
Real-world scenario: A portfolio plugin that allowed image uploads did not properly validate MIME types, enabling attackers to upload PHP shells and gain remote server access.
Impact: Server-level access, data theft, malware distribution to site visitors, and blacklisting by Google.
7. Privilege Escalation
What it is: Privilege escalation allows a lower-level user, such as a subscriber or contributor, to gain administrator-level access they were never meant to have.
How attackers exploit it: Missing or misconfigured capability checks in plugin code allow standard users to perform admin actions, modify user roles, or install plugins and themes.
Real-world scenario: A role management plugin had a missing capability check on its AJAX handler, allowing any logged-in subscriber to promote their own account to administrator level.
Impact: Full admin takeover by registered users, persistent backdoor access, and undetected long-term compromise.
Why WordPress Plugin Vulnerabilities Are Increasing in 2026
The rise in plugin vulnerabilities is not a coincidence. Several factors are driving this trend:
- Growth of third-party plugins: The sheer volume of plugins in the ecosystem means security audits cannot keep pace with new releases.
- Poor developer maintenance: Many plugin developers abandon their products after launch, leaving known vulnerabilities unpatched indefinitely.
- Increased attack automation: Attackers now use automated scanners to probe millions of websites simultaneously, identifying vulnerable plugin versions within seconds.
- AI-driven hacking tools: Artificial intelligence is being used to accelerate vulnerability discovery, generate exploit code, and craft more convincing phishing campaigns targeting WordPress site owners.
- Slow update adoption: Many website owners do not update plugins promptly, leaving known vulnerabilities exposed long after patches are released.
How Security Plugins Prevent These Vulnerabilities
Modern WordPress security plugins work as a layered defence system. They do not eliminate the need for secure coding or timely updates, but they significantly reduce the risk and impact of exploitation.
Web Application Firewall (WAF)
A WAF sits between your website and incoming traffic, filtering out malicious requests before they reach your site. It blocks SQL injection strings, XSS payloads, and known exploit patterns in real time. This directly defends against SQLi, XSS, and RCE attempts.
Malware Scanning
Security plugins regularly scan your WordPress files and database for known malware signatures, backdoors, and suspicious code. This helps detect file upload exploits and RCE backdoors that may already be present on your site.
Login Protection
Features such as brute force protection, two-factor authentication (2FA), login attempt limiting, and CAPTCHA help defend against authentication bypass and credential stuffing attacks.
File Integrity Monitoring
This feature compares your current WordPress files against known-good versions. Any unauthorised changes, such as those caused by file upload exploits or RCE, are flagged immediately so you can respond quickly.
Real-Time Threat Detection
Security plugins with real-time threat feeds can block newly discovered exploits within hours of disclosure, even before you have had a chance to update a vulnerable plugin. This is critical for zero-day vulnerabilities.
CSRF Protection and Nonce Verification
Well-built security plugins reinforce nonce checks across your site, adding an extra layer of CSRF protection on top of what individual plugins may or may not implement themselves.
Vulnerability vs Protection: Quick Reference
| Vulnerability | Security Plugin Feature That Helps |
|---|---|
| SQL Injection | Web Application Firewall (WAF) |
| Cross-Site Scripting (XSS) | WAF, Malware Scanning |
| Cross-Site Request Forgery (CSRF) | CSRF/Nonce Enforcement, WAF |
| Remote Code Execution (RCE) | File Integrity Monitoring, Malware Scanning, WAF |
| Authentication Bypass | Login Protection, 2FA, Real-Time Threat Detection |
| File Upload Vulnerabilities | Malware Scanning, File Integrity Monitoring |
| Privilege Escalation | Real-Time Threat Detection, Activity Logging |
Best Practices for Securing WordPress Plugins
Security plugins are essential, but they work best as part of a broader security strategy. Here are the most important practices every WordPress site owner should follow:
- Keep plugins updated: Apply updates as soon as they are released. Most exploits target known vulnerabilities that already have patches available.
- Use reputable plugins only: Install plugins from trusted sources such as the official WordPress Plugin Directory or established commercial vendors with a clear support track record.
- Limit plugin usage: Every plugin you install is a potential attack vector. Remove any plugin you do not actively use.
- Perform regular backups: Maintain off-site backups so you can restore your site quickly in the event of a successful attack.
- Use strong authentication: Enforce strong, unique passwords and enable two-factor authentication for all administrator accounts.
- Audit plugins periodically: Review your installed plugins every few months. Check whether they are still being actively maintained and whether any known vulnerabilities have been reported.
- Monitor for unusual activity: Use an activity log or security audit trail to track logins, file changes, and admin actions on your site.
Top Security Plugins to Consider in 2026
Several WordPress security plugins have established themselves as reliable choices for UK and international website owners. Here is a brief overview of the leading options:
- Wordfence Security: One of the most widely used security plugins, offering a robust WAF, malware scanner, login security, and real-time threat intelligence. Particularly strong for real-time blocking of known bad actors.
- Sucuri Security: Excellent for malware scanning, file integrity monitoring, and post-hack cleanup. Sucuri’s cloud-based WAF is especially effective at filtering traffic before it even reaches your server.
- iThemes Security Pro: Focuses heavily on hardening and login protection, with features including 2FA, brute force protection, and database backups. Well-suited for small business websites.
- All-In-One Security (AIOS): A solid free option that covers a wide range of hardening measures, firewall rules, and login security without requiring a premium subscription.
- Patchstack: Increasingly popular in 2026, Patchstack specialises in vulnerability intelligence and offers virtual patching, protecting sites from plugin exploits even before official fixes are released.
The right choice depends on your site’s size, technical setup, and budget. Many professionals use a combination of a strong WAF-based plugin alongside a dedicated malware scanner for maximum coverage.
Frequently Asked Questions
What is the most common WordPress plugin vulnerability in 2026?
Cross-Site Scripting (XSS) and SQL Injection remain the most frequently reported plugin vulnerabilities in 2026, largely because they stem from common coding mistakes that are widespread across the plugin ecosystem.
Can a security plugin fully protect my WordPress site?
No security plugin offers 100% protection on its own. Security plugins significantly reduce risk and detect threats quickly, but they must be combined with regular updates, good hosting practices, and strong passwords for a comprehensive defence.
How do I know if a plugin I use has a vulnerability?
You can monitor the WPScan Vulnerability Database, the National Vulnerability Database (NVD), or use a security plugin with real-time vulnerability alerts. Patchstack and Wordfence both send notifications when vulnerabilities are disclosed for your installed plugins.
Should I delete plugins I am not using?
Yes, absolutely. Inactive plugins that remain installed can still be exploited if they contain vulnerabilities. Deleting unused plugins is one of the simplest and most effective steps you can take to reduce your attack surface.
Is the free version of a security plugin enough?
Free versions of plugins like Wordfence and AIOS provide solid baseline protection. However, for business-critical websites, premium versions offer significant advantages such as real-time WAF rule updates, faster malware removal, and priority support.
Conclusion
WordPress plugin vulnerabilities in 2026 represent one of the most significant and evolving threats to website security. From SQL Injection and XSS to privilege escalation and remote code execution, the range of attack vectors is broad and the consequences of a successful breach can be devastating for any business.
The good news is that the tools and knowledge to protect your site are readily available. Modern WordPress security plugins, when configured correctly and combined with good security hygiene, provide a powerful defence against the vast majority of these threats.
Do not wait for a breach to take security seriously. Audit your plugins today, apply outstanding updates, install a reputable security plugin, and establish a routine of regular security reviews. A proactive approach to website security WordPress is always far less costly than recovering from an attack.

